Liberty’s French Operation to Add New Products and Grow Headcount
Targeted News Service (Press Releases)
LONDON, England, Feb. 9 -- Liberty Specialty Markets, a specialty and commercial insurance and reinsurance provider, which is a part of Liberty Mutual Insurance Group, issued the following news release:
Liberty Specialty Markets (LSM), part of Liberty Mutual Insurance, is to broaden the range of product lines underwritten by its French operation and increase the size of its team. It will also make a series of investments in its French business.
Speaking at the AMRAE risk managers' conference in Marseille, France, Kadidja Sinz, LSM's Head of Continental Europe, spelled out the plans for ensuring its French business offers among the best service levels to brokers and clients in the French commercial insurance market.
Sinz confirmed that LSM will roll out four new lines of business in France: surety, fine art and specie, contingent risk and terrorism.
The surety product will be focused on major French exporters and construction firms, while fine art and specie will include coverage for museums and shows as well as private collectors.
All four products will be launched during the first quarter of 2018.
In addition, ten new roles are also being created during the year. The business is also to invest in commercial relationship management systems and web-based technical underwriting tools.
Kadidja Sinz said: "By growing our offering with new specialty lines, we're firmly on course to be among the best specialised insurers in each of the European countries in which we're active. France is our largest operation in this area and will continue to offer brokers and their clients the most comprehensive suite of specialty lines."
